Italian satellites have detected four ships carrying illegal immigrants in the Mediterranean, one of which is positioned off the south Balearic coast. Italian police and coast guards monitoring the ships' movements said yesterday that the ship off the Balearics could change direction and head for Italy, although the Spanish authorities have been informed of the ship load of immigrants' close proximity to the Balearics and mainland Spain. Gibraltar is also on alert for a fifth ship. Satellite images have shown that each of the ships is carrying large numbers of illegal immigrants. The ship off the Balearics has about 500 people on board, many believed to be Kurds. On Monday a ship carrying 1000 Kurds was intercepted off Sicily and escorted by the Italian navy into port.
